Obituary

Alice C. Brooks, age 76, passed away on Friday, May 4, 2018, she lived in Gotha, Florida. She was born on January 23, 1942, to Charles and Marie Leach, in Mifflintown, PA. She has one surviving sibling; Earl Leach. Preceding her in death were her brothers Wilbur and Arden Leach and sister Violet Hill. She met Tom Brooks and moved to Orlando, Florida in 1972 and worked as a bartender for her entire career, she never met a stranger and was very welcoming.  They married in 1973 and together they shared three children; Tom Brooks, Jr., Penny (Brooks-Williams) Macioszek and Marc Brooks-who she raised from birth.  She was blessed with five grandsons, Seth Williams, Caleb Williams, Cody Brooks, Cayden Brooks and Beau Brooks; and two granddaughters, Bella and Lina Brooks.  She was very close to her Son and Daughter In-law, Tom Macioszek and Angie Brooks.  She met Terry Winstal and with their common law marriage and strong friendship saw her through the rest of what she said was her happiest, over 21 years of a life well lived.

Alice was a bartender and a friend, who loved to spend time with her family and friends.  She worked at several local establishments including Ponderosa, Fast Eddies, and Scores.  She owned her own Sports Bar in Orlando, named Coasters Pub. Alice brought the community near and far together, she ran successful dart tournaments; where people including Alice won several all expenses paid Regional and National dart tournaments in Las Vegas. She gave back to her customers in celebration of the success of Coasters Pub by hosting various events, including complimentary BBQ parties, beach outings where she would rent a party bus and transport everyone together for a picnic and a day of fun, she hosted weddings, anniversaries and other various gatherings which simply brought people together, it was her way of staying humble and expressing her gratitude.  Alice worked hard and played hard.  Alice will be deeply missed by her family and hundreds of friends.

Alice has asked to be quietly remembered, and has asked not to have a viewing or a traditional service but to remember all the good times and the memories shared, which will never fade or die.  The family will travel together in the coming months to her favorite paradise in Marathon, Florida to place her in her final resting place among the tranquility of the sea.  The family would like to thank her friends for giving her a lifetime of love and friendship.
